Blog Candy Winner and Wisemen Lantern


Today's post features another one of my lanterns. This one was created for the Stampendous holiday 2011 catalog. I used Thermo Acetate to form the cylinder shape. The Wisemen image was stamped on the front with Black StazOn ink. On the back of the acetate, I played with lots of gooey stuff! I squirted a generous amount of Ranger Glossy Accents over the acetate. Then I added drops of various colors of Ranger Alcohol Inks, swirled a bit with my finger, and sprinkled with the Frantage Elements Mica Flakes. Then I took the thin white tissue that comes with the acetate, crumpled it up, smoothed it slightly, and applied it over the wet goo. The whole thing was set aside to dry. Once dry, the panels were attached at the sides with brad fasteners to form the cylinder shape. Ordinary rope was covered in Versamark ink and embossed with Aged Gold Embossing Enamel and glued around the top and base of the lantern. A vellum cylinder insert was edge punched and inserted for more opacity in the lantern. A few small flameless candles were tucked inside.

Stampendous Christmas in July: Peeking Pals Gift Card Holder

Elves, and reindeer, and penguins...oh my! No, you're not having heat hallucinations. It's Christmas in July! So while you are contemplating filling up your bathtub with ice cubes and parking yourself in there until October, take a gander at these cute little guys, ready and waiting to bring you holiday cheer. This fun gift card holder was created using the Stampendous Perfectly Clear "Snowy Short Stacks". This set reminds me of those books we had as children that were divided into thirds and you could mix and match the heads, bodies, and feet, to create something totally unique. I haven't gone that far with these little guys, but I do have them peeking over the top of a panel of cute plaid paper, with their little feet showing below. Behind the plaid panel is a slot to add a gift card, in this case for a barely-heard-of coffee chain, which makes the sentiment delightfully appropriate. Bundle Up and Slide Card

This week's challenge for Stampendous was Christmas in July. Most of the design team are posting brand new designs that were just released at CHA this past week. Amazingly cute stuff! I love how we can all play with the same designs, and each of us come up with something completely different. My version uses the new Cling Cuties Bundle Set which includes the sentiment as well (see 3rd picture). This Stampendous sweetie has such a blissful expression on her face. I colored the image using my very limited collection of Copics, and added a pink pom pom on her hat. I stitched a pocket and created a pull out tag with the sentiment and one of the fuzzy snowflake Class A' Peels. Since the set is about bundling up (hard to think of in July!), I created a "quilt" using the new Cling Snowfall background. I stamped and embossed it in white over three colors of cardstock and stacked and cut them in curves to mimic the puffiness of a cozy quilt. I then pieced the quilt together onto white cardstock. Because I had used the three colors, I was able to create a set of three of these cuties. Stocking up now for the holidays!
